Korean payment methods at your checkout

With NHN KCP your buyers in South Korea can choose KakaoPay, Naver Pay and PAYCO wallets, real-time bank transfer that is widely used locally, and Visa, Mastercard and local cards. The available methods appear on the tickets page automatically.

Made for buyers in South Korea

NHN KCP is a long-established payment gateway in South Korea and processes payments in won (KRW). Local wallets and bank transfer are standard at Korean checkouts, so supporting them reduces drop-off at the final step.

Fees and payouts

You connect your own KCP merchant account, so wallet, bank and card payments settle directly to you in won. NHN KCP sets its processing fees by your agreement, and Evenda adds no platform fee of its own on ticket sales.

Connecting NHN KCP to sell tickets

  1. Get your site code and KCP certificate key from NHN KCP.
  2. In Evenda, open Payment systems and choose NHN KCP.
  3. Paste your site code and KCP certificate key.
  4. Select the environment (production or test).
  5. Save the connection.
  6. Publish the event — NHN KCP payments start working on the tickets page.

Before you connect

  • An NHN KCP merchant account
  • Your site code
  • Your KCP certificate key
  • The environment (production or test)

Technical notes

NHN KCP uses the kcp_spay_hub SDK: the payment window opens on the page, and after authentication KCP posts the result to a return URL where Evenda requests approval and verifies it before the order is marked paid. The status stays correct even if the buyer closes the tab.
